Top Ten MySQL GUI Tools
MySQL Workbench is a visual schema and query builder that is currently the only SQL client supported and developed by MySQL. It provides compatibility with all current features of MySQL. This open-source relational database software is offered in three editions: Standard, Community, and Enterprise.
Best Database Tools for 2022
MySQL Workbench is a useful database tool that comes as a desktop tool specifically designed for MySQL and is available for Windows, Linux, and Mac OS X. As a visual tool for database architects, developers, database administrators (DBAs), and students, it is a complete solution for these professionals with data modeling, SQL development, user administration, server...
